Copper Brazing Rod Material is primarily composed of high-quality electrolytic copper. It boasts a natural red copper color, a solid and smooth texture, and is free of oxidation spots or impurities. It comes in round or flat strips and is a metal joining material specifically designed for brazing.
Copper Brazing Rod Material is made from electrolytic copper with a purity exceeding 99.9%, effectively improving electrical and thermal conductivity. This purity standard complies with the BCu alloy classification in AWS A5.8, ensuring the weld joint is free of impurities, enhancing weld reliability and mechanical properties.
With a melting point range of 640°C to 890°C, it exhibits excellent wetting and filling properties during heating, enabling complete joint filling in the shortest possible time. This makes it suitable for precision welding of complex structures or narrow gaps, improving process efficiency.
The brazing process results in a dense, porosity-free weld with excellent oxidation and corrosion resistance, making it particularly suitable for connecting copper pipes or equipment exposed to humid or corrosive environments, ensuring long-term stability.
Copper Brazing Rod Material offers copper-based brazing filler metals with varying phosphorus content, such as BCuP-2, BCuP-3, and BCuP-5, depending on the application. BCuP-5 contains 15% silver, reducing its melting point to 645-815°C, making it particularly suitable for high-end refrigeration and air conditioning systems.
Copper Brazing Rod Material is manufactured without the addition of harmful elements such as cadmium. It complies with RoHS and REACH regulations, making it suitable for export to regions with stringent environmental requirements, such as the EU and North America, while also ensuring the health and safety of operators.
